Before the invention of the compass, what did people use to tell north during the night?

They used the stars to guide them, in the northern hemisphere Polaris is always to the north. They can also use where the sun and moon rise and set. Rises in the east sets in the west.

How did the Renaissance architects, such as Brunelleschi, use past styles in their designs?
Maurinko [17]

Answer:

The Renaissance was a period in European cultural history that followed the Middle Ages. It started in Italy in the fourteenth century and spread throughout most of Europe in the following centuries.

Renaissance architecture emerged around 1400 and passed into Baroque around 1600. It is a period in which master builders gained prestige and confidence and saw themselves no longer as craftsmen, but as scholars.

Ancient Greek and Roman architecture was rediscovered and admired. Proportion and harmony were very important, just like in classical times. However, where the proportions in antiquity were taken from music theory, Renaissance architects often used the human body as a starting point. A distinctive characteristic of this period is the use of pilasters in the facades and pediments above window and door openings.
